Lack of empathy in communication, whether through actions or language, can lead to negative consequences. For example, dismissive language regarding someone’s background can cause emotional distress and damage interpersonal relationships. A thoughtless action, such as interrupting a speaker from a marginalized group, can reinforce systemic inequities and create a hostile environment.
Promoting thoughtful communication is crucial for fostering inclusive and respectful environments. Understanding the potential impact of one’s words and actions builds stronger communities and encourages positive interactions. Historically, marginalized groups have borne the brunt of insensitive communication, perpetuating harm across generations. Addressing this issue is therefore essential for social progress and equity.
